Now you are able to SSH into your server working with ssh myserver. You no longer ought to enter a port and username every time you SSH into your personal server.
When you've got GitHub Desktop mounted, You should utilize it to clone repositories instead of cope with SSH keys.
Produce a ssh important pair effortlessly to be used with several expert services like SSH , SFTP , Github and so forth. This Instrument utilizes OpenSSL to generate KeyPairs. If you want to own password authentication to suit your needs your keys make sure you offer a password , else a depart it vacant for no passphrase .
Take note that although OpenSSH ought to get the job done for A variety of Linux distributions, this tutorial is analyzed making use of Ubuntu.
Though passwords are sent for the server in the safe way, These are commonly not complex or extended plenty of to generally be immune to recurring, persistent attackers.
When you've checked for current SSH keys, you are able to generate a different SSH crucial to make use of for authentication, then increase it for the ssh-agent.
Any attacker hoping to crack the private SSH essential passphrase will have to have already got entry to the process. Which means they are going to already have usage of your consumer account or the foundation account.
Bibin Wilson (authored more than 300 tech tutorials) is usually a cloud and DevOps advisor with above 12+ a long time of IT expertise. He has comprehensive palms-on experience with public cloud platforms and Kubernetes.
If you find yourself prompted to "Enter a file through which to save lots of The main element," push Enter to accept the default file spot.
Though passwords are createssh A technique of verifying a consumer’s identity, passwords have numerous vulnerabilities and may be cracked by a brute pressure assault. Protected Shell keys — better known as SSH keys
pub for the general public critical. Using the default areas permits your SSH client to quickly come across your SSH keys when authenticating, so we advocate accepting these default alternatives. To take action, press ENTER:
On one other side, we can easily Be certain that the ~/.ssh directory exists underneath the account we are making use of and then output the information we piped above right into a file known as authorized_keys in just this directory.
OpenSSH isn't going to support X.509 certificates. Tectia SSH does assist them. X.509 certificates are widely Utilized in much larger organizations for which makes it quick to change host keys on the period of time foundation whilst averting pointless warnings from consumers.
When making SSH keys beneath Linux, You should use the ssh-keygen command. It is a Software for generating new authentication important pairs for SSH.